Water doesn't help because it has nowhere to go. Think of the blockage as being like a blocked loo. What happens when you add more Water? The stuff doesn't go down it sort of makes it all swirl around and come back up.

Sorry if that image is gross but it was the easiest thing I could think of to explain it.
